#514046 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#514046 is composed of 31.8% red, 25.1%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 338.8 degrees, a saturation of 11.7% and a lightness of 28.4%. #514046 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2808c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#514046 color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#514046 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#514046 has RGB values of R:81, G:64,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.14,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 5324870.

Shades and Tints of #514046
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040304 is the darkest color, while #faf8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#514046
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4648 is the less saturated color, while #8e0334 is the most saturated one.
